Cursor: Friend or Foe?
Жовтень 2025
Про мене
• Data & ML Engineer at Levi9
Ukraine
• 13 років в IT, з них 7 в Data та 3 в
AI
• Організатор ШІ спільноти та
хакатонів всередині компанії
2
#FF6608
Що таке Cursor?
Це розумне середовище
розробки, яке використовує
штучний інтелект. Від простих
змін та автодоповнення - до цілих
застосунків з нуля - це можливо з
Cursor...
Якщо вміти його застосовувати...
3
Базове налаштування
Контролюйте, які дані ви надсилаєте і які дані
можуть використовуватися для навчання
моделей, збору статистики і так далі. Найкраще не
надсилати код.
Privacy mode
Для команд, які Cursor може виконувати в
терміналі, існують Allow/Deny списки.
Використовуйте їх для чутливих команд.
Allow and Deny lists
Використовуйте для того, щоб заборонити Cursor
доступ до файлів з чутливою інформацією, такої
як ключі API
.cursorignore
Оберіть моделі для чату в налаштуваннях. Також
можна використовувати локальні моделі,
наприклад з ollama чи LMstudio
Models
Режими роботи
Тут все сказано - це ваш помічник у
всьому, що ви плануєте робити. Можна
думати про нього як про ще одного
розробника в команді... Але його
сіньорність залежить повністю від вас
Agent
Гарний вибір для того щоб поспілкуватися
з вашим кодом. Може як і загально
розповісти деталі про проект, так і вказати
де конкретно реалізована та чи інша
частина функціоналу.
Ask
Один з недоліків використання ШІ під час
кодингу, про який говорять найбільше - цу
можливість "вільного сприйняття" та
додавання непотрібного функціоналу.
Якщо ми говоримо про Plan, то перед
будь-якими змінами спочатку буде
представлено план, як ШІ збирається їх
зробити
Plan
Cursor rules
Можуть бути застосовані на різних рівнях:
1) На рівні команди
2) На рівні користовача
3) На рівні проекту
Інструкції для нашого агента
Demo
7
Що таке MCP?
І як використовувати в Cursor?
Model Context Protocol (MCP) діє як
посередник між ШІ-моделлю та різними
додатками, що її використовують. Він
визначає правила, за якими програми
передають моделі історію, документи та
інструкції для виконання завдання. Це
дозволяє організувати злагоджену
командну роботу між кількома ШІ-
агентами над однією проблемою.
The road was so long...
Openspec init github and
cursor link
Added mcp servers
Demo
10
Demo
11
Bugbot
Дозволяє:
• Відстежувати якість коду
• Перевіряти потенційні ризики
• Знаходити баги
AI Code Reviews
Demo
13
AI code tracking API
• Статистика використання в межах одного коміту
• Загальна статистика прийнятих змін, зроблених
штучним інтелектом
Статистика використання ШІ
Q&A

Ihor Kozlov: Cursor AI: friend or foe? (UA)

  • 1.
    Cursor: Friend orFoe? Жовтень 2025
  • 2.
    Про мене • Data& ML Engineer at Levi9 Ukraine • 13 років в IT, з них 7 в Data та 3 в AI • Організатор ШІ спільноти та хакатонів всередині компанії 2 #FF6608
  • 3.
    Що таке Cursor? Церозумне середовище розробки, яке використовує штучний інтелект. Від простих змін та автодоповнення - до цілих застосунків з нуля - це можливо з Cursor... Якщо вміти його застосовувати... 3
  • 4.
    Базове налаштування Контролюйте, якідані ви надсилаєте і які дані можуть використовуватися для навчання моделей, збору статистики і так далі. Найкраще не надсилати код. Privacy mode Для команд, які Cursor може виконувати в терміналі, існують Allow/Deny списки. Використовуйте їх для чутливих команд. Allow and Deny lists Використовуйте для того, щоб заборонити Cursor доступ до файлів з чутливою інформацією, такої як ключі API .cursorignore Оберіть моделі для чату в налаштуваннях. Також можна використовувати локальні моделі, наприклад з ollama чи LMstudio Models
  • 5.
    Режими роботи Тут всесказано - це ваш помічник у всьому, що ви плануєте робити. Можна думати про нього як про ще одного розробника в команді... Але його сіньорність залежить повністю від вас Agent Гарний вибір для того щоб поспілкуватися з вашим кодом. Може як і загально розповісти деталі про проект, так і вказати де конкретно реалізована та чи інша частина функціоналу. Ask Один з недоліків використання ШІ під час кодингу, про який говорять найбільше - цу можливість "вільного сприйняття" та додавання непотрібного функціоналу. Якщо ми говоримо про Plan, то перед будь-якими змінами спочатку буде представлено план, як ШІ збирається їх зробити Plan
  • 6.
    Cursor rules Можуть бутизастосовані на різних рівнях: 1) На рівні команди 2) На рівні користовача 3) На рівні проекту Інструкції для нашого агента
  • 7.
  • 8.
    Що таке MCP? Іяк використовувати в Cursor? Model Context Protocol (MCP) діє як посередник між ШІ-моделлю та різними додатками, що її використовують. Він визначає правила, за якими програми передають моделі історію, документи та інструкції для виконання завдання. Це дозволяє організувати злагоджену командну роботу між кількома ШІ- агентами над однією проблемою.
  • 9.
    The road wasso long... Openspec init github and cursor link Added mcp servers
  • 10.
  • 11.
  • 12.
    Bugbot Дозволяє: • Відстежувати якістькоду • Перевіряти потенційні ризики • Знаходити баги AI Code Reviews
  • 13.
  • 14.
    AI code trackingAPI • Статистика використання в межах одного коміту • Загальна статистика прийнятих змін, зроблених штучним інтелектом Статистика використання ШІ
  • 15.